Why These Are the Top HVAC Contractors in Emmett

Emmett's HVAC market serves a rural community with extreme continental climate conditions - bitterly cold winters requiring reliable heating systems and hot, humid summers demanding efficient air conditioning. The market consists primarily of local, established providers who understand the specific challenges of older homes and agricultural buildings. Seasonal demand peaks during winter furnace emergencies and summer AC breakdowns, with spring and fall being optimal for system replacements and efficiency upgrades.
